It is called a lottery. In most places they are illegal without a government permit.
Half and Half draws are usually only allowed for charities.
Government lotteries are usually offering odds that would make them illegal under any gambling laws anywhere.

Note that the term half and half only applies to one form. The ratio might be much different. the payoff might only be 1/1,000,000.
